  • guitar looks like a cross between steel string and classical, no?

  • @spinlak The reason it looks like a mix between steel string and classical is because its not a dreadnought body style, like a lot of steel stringed acoustics are. Its probably an OM body style or something like that, which is more similar to the sizing of a classical nylon stringed guitar.

    Lots of people use different body styles for steel stringed guitars, you just dont see a lot of them on youtube :-)

  • What's With the Handkerchief?

  • @Iaccept234 to reduce resonance 

  • @Lemmonpuddin @laccept234 partly correct. It's to reduce extraneous noise from coming from the strings between the nut and the pegs. he's doing a lot of hammering in this piece with his left hand. This can cause the strings to vibrate between the nut and the peg, causing extra notes to sound.  The handkerchief dampens the strings so that they don't vibrate due to a hammer-on or pull-off.
